🏞 How to create photorealistic images with Midjourney V6

The new version of Midjourney generates incredibly photorealistic images as if taken with a camera or phone. How to achieve such realism?

⭐️ Key tips for making prompts

• Add the --v6 parameter at the end of the prompt to generate images using the latest version of Midjourney.

• Add the --style raw parameter, which produces more natural and realistic images.

• The --stylize parameter or --s allow you to control the aesthetic of the generated images. Lower --stylize values result in more realistic pictures; higher values create more artistic and abstract images. It ranges from --s 0 to --s 1000; default is 100;

• Avoid clichés such as 4k, 8k, photorealistic; it doesn't work.

📸 Specify your shooting method

Shot on Canon R6 Mark II camera, 35 mm lens, or whichever one you prefer — professional photo with a deep field.
Shot on iPhone 14, you can add the --ar 9:16 parameter at the end for a vertical phone photo.
Old Kodak photo — for a more vintage look.
Ilford film photo — for black and white images.

🌅 Work with lighting and contrast

high key/low key — lighting levels;
high/low contrast;
natural light — ambient light;
uplight — heartwarming climate;
global illumination — light spreads, reflecting off objects and illuminating surfaces;
backlit — light positioned behind the object.
